Vic’s Mix is a RUBBERBAND production supported by Festival international DansEncore, the Canada Council for the Arts, the Conseil des arts et des lettres du Québec, the Conseil des arts de Montréal, and the Ontario Arts Council.

The premiere of Vic’s Mix took place in June 2016 as part of the Festival International DansEncore in the Salle Anaïs-Allard-Rousseau of the Maison de la Culture in Trois-Rivières.

Credits:

Choreography: Victor Quijada
Original cast: Jean Bui, Marilyne Cyr, Arielle Locke, Franklin Luy, Sovann Prom Tep, Zack Tang, Lavinia Vago, Lea Ved, and Paco Ziel
Lighting design: Yan Lee Chan
Original music: Jasper Gahunia
Music: Various composers
Costume design: Camille Thibault-Bédard

About RUBBERBAND:

RUBBERBAND is an organization dedicated to creation and production with the mission of supporting the research of choreographer Victor Quijada, disseminating his works, and ensuring the transmission and impact of his practice.

RUBBERBAND wishes to be recognized worldwide for its innovation, its significant contribution in dance, and for its role in the development of a new style inspired by break, classical ballet, and dance theatre.
